某含金多金属硫化矿尼尔森选金试验研究

摘要: 针对某多金属矿的特点,应用尼尔森选矿技术进行了粗粒金预先回收工艺技术条件试验,及有无尼尔森选金作业全流程闭路对比试验。试验结果表明,尼尔森选金全流程试验金总回收率为84.32%,较无尼尔森选金工艺高2.24个百分点,金精矿中金回收率达到了28.19%,冶炼收金效率较低的铅锌混合精矿中金回收率显著下降24.27个百分点,为提高最终金回收率创造了条件。增加尼尔森选金作业对铜精矿、铅锌混合精矿、硫精矿的品位和回收率指标(除含金指标)几乎没有影响。  

关键词: 多金属硫化矿, 尼尔森选矿机, 粗颗粒金, 重选

Abstract: According to the characteristics of a polymetallic sulfide ore,Applicating nelson beneficiation equipment conducted a coarse gold pre-recovery technology test,and the whole process comparative test,whether the nelson beneficiation operation.The results showe that,the total recovery of gold  at 84.32%,based on nelson beneficiation technology of the whole process,nelson beneficiation technology 2.24% higher than those without,the recovery rate of gold concent at 28.19%,significantly decline 24.27% in Mixture of lead and zinc concentrates's gold recovery,to improve and create the conditions for final gold recovery.Use the nelson beneficiation operation,almost no effect to grade and recovery targets(except gold concent index)of copper concentrate,lead and zinc concentrate mixture,sulfur concentrate.
